Output 3ea20d7a1fc88e3cd9681d766ad7e00c9aed8f4c85d02005515d152b0e187ff6:0

value
3260673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af4155c889c64cdc0aa0159844e4da0929b2c828 OP_EQUAL
address
3HfgSg9eAUJJe6KUa84AZypbTm2QWQy1jr
transaction
3ea20d7a1fc88e3cd9681d766ad7e00c9aed8f4c85d02005515d152b0e187ff6
spent
true